What to do with a bored family

Tips for an interesting holiday while staying at home.

Ever wondered what to do with bored children (and spouses) when you choose to stay at home for the holiday?

Here are some tips:

  •  go on a picnic at Murray Park and or if you want to stay at home, in your own garden.
  •  Do some bird watching in the bird hides at Blesbokspruit.
  •  Go fishing in the several dams around Springs.
  •  Play board or card games.
  •  Make a kite and try it out in the wind.
  •  Dress up in old clothes and take photos to preserve the memory.
  •  Help someone less fortunate or visit an elderly person.
  •  Try tasting of food while blindfolded.
  •  Play ten-pin bowling on your veranda or driveway, using a tennis ball and old detergent or milk bottles, filled with water.
  •  Play games such as a minute to win it, with simple tasks to complete in a minute.
  •  If the family is big enough, play cricket or soccer in the back yard.
  •  Swimming is always a favourite during summer – either at home, at friends or at the municipal swimming pool.
  •  Make your own pizzas or hamburgers.
  •  Take a walk in your neighbourhood.
  •  Watch some DVDs with family and friends.
  •  Do stargazing on a clear night.
  •  Plant seedlings and care for the little sprouting plants.
  •  Take the family to the library before they close on December 24 and encourage each one to read a book.
